1. A connector for direct attachment of the conductive strands of a battery cable to the terminal post of an electric storage battery comprising:

  • (a) connector body means having a bore for axially receiving the terminal post of the electric storage battery;

    (b) means formed in said connector body means through which the conductive strands of the battery cable are introducable into the bore thereof for bearing engagement with the peripheral surface of the terminal post of the electric storage battery when the terminal post is axially received in the bore of said connector body means; and

    (c) said connector body means including means for exerting a pressurizing force to provide a conductive contact between the conductive strands of the battery cable and the terminal post when the conductive strands of the battery cable are introduced into the bore of said connector body means and the terminal post is axially received therein, said connector body means comprising;

    (i) a clamping cap having the bore of said connector body means formed therein with the bore being blind, said clamping cap including a top from which at least a pair of resiliently deflectable legs extend with the legs configured to substantially circumscribe the blind bore formed in said clamping cap;

    (ii) said clamping cap having a notch formed centrally in the extending edge of one of the pair of resilient deflectable legs thereof with said notch being said means through which the conductive strands of the battery cable are introducable; and

    (iii) said clamping cap having its blind bore sized so that when the conductive strands of the battery cable are introduced therein an interference fit is provided for the axial reception of the terminal post of the electric storage battery in the blind bore of said clamping cap.
